DETROIT LAKES (KDLM) – Detroit Lakes’ city streets are lined with new holiday decorations.
The city asked local businesses and community members to help sponsor the new snowflake decorations last summer to help replace decorations that were around 30 years old.
Around $35,000 was raised and city linemen installed the LED snowflakes around the city this week. The snowflakes will light up the community through mid-February.
